Thug (らんぼうもの Ranbomono, translated as bully in the Game Boy Color Version of Dragon Quest III: The Seeds of Salvation) is a personality in the Dragon Quest III remakes, in Dragon Quest X, and in Dragon Quest: Monster Parade.

In the Dragon Quest III remakes, thug is a personality that improves strength growth, but reduces every other attribute growth.
At the start of the game, the Hero becomes a thug by receiving the final test of character in the desert. The hero must tell Dickie to leave the his brother behind without giving him the canteen and head back to town alone.
Other party members have a chance to be a thug when talent scouted at Patty's Party Planning Place, with the exception of mages and priests, depending on their stat bonuses.
An existing character becomes a thug temporarily by wearing the tough guy tattoo accessory.
Dragon Quest III HD-2D Remake
The thug personality increases strength by 20%, increases resilience by 10%, decreases agility by 10%, decreases stamina by 10%, decreases wisdom by 40%, and decreases luck by 30%. Getting fresh ink will turn anyone into a thug.
